    This has happened a few times now in the last approx 30 days.

    An example: I added a gallery with ID 62 to a page. In WordPress admin in the page code it says ID 62 but when I view the page it displays a completely different gallery. It seems like a very strange bug and I’m not sure why this is happening. I clicked save without making any changes and the wrong gallery still displayed. Then I reinserted the same gallery code via the add gallery button and saved and only then the correct ID 62 gallery is displayed on the front-end of the website. I don’t know when or why this error occurs and it’s a problem because the wrong gallery showing up will cause confusion to the users. Any ideas?

    I’m using NextGen Gallery Version 2.1.62.
